Transaction 648a685021f8893ba2f3e9321fc83fcdea3ead8651eacfb28e1041132208e0da
1 Input
1 Output
-
648a685021f8893ba2f3e9321fc83fcdea3ead8651eacfb28e1041132208e0da:0
- value
- 999889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3b930d2ae2add04f2608b19bfef2cf48c554e9f2 OP_EQUAL
- address
- 3781xB5ffRtuJJdfPJREDD4gkwTKUMybW9